What is Geofencing in Smart Home Automation?
Imagine pulling into your driveway and watching your home come alive before you even touch the door handle. The porch lights illuminate, the thermostat adjusts to your preferred comfort level, and the smart lock disengages. Conversely, when you leave for work, the house powers down, securing the doors and arming the cameras. This seamless orchestration is not magic; it is the power of geofencing. In the realm of smart home basics and education, geofencing represents the shift from manual control and rigid scheduling to context-aware, location-based automation.
At its core, a geofence is a virtual geographic boundary defined by GPS, RFID, Wi-Fi, or cellular data. When your smartphone or a dedicated GPS tracker crosses this invisible perimeter, it triggers a predefined set of actions within your smart home ecosystem. Unlike time-based routines—which blindly turn on your heating at 5:00 PM regardless of whether you are stuck in traffic or already on the couch—geofencing responds to your actual physical presence. This dynamic responsiveness is the cornerstone of advanced smart home automation, offering unprecedented convenience, enhanced security, and significant energy savings.
The Technical Backbone: How Your Home Knows Where You Are
To build reliable location-based automations, it is crucial to understand the underlying technologies that track your presence. Smart home ecosystems rely on a combination of hardware and software protocols to determine your location accurately.
1. GPS and Cellular Triangulation
The most common method for outdoor geofencing relies on the GPS chip inside your smartphone. When you set a geofence radius (typically between 100 and 200 meters) around your home address, the phone's operating system monitors your coordinates. Once you cross the threshold, the OS sends a push notification or an API webhook to your smart home hub. While highly accurate in open areas, GPS can suffer from "urban canyon" drift in dense cities or consume significant battery life if the polling interval is too aggressive.
2. Wi-Fi Presence Detection
For a more battery-friendly and precise approach, many advanced users leverage Wi-Fi presence detection. When your phone connects to your home's 2.4GHz or 5GHz Wi-Fi network, the router registers the device's MAC address. Platforms like Samsung SmartThings or custom Home Assistant setups can use this local network connection as an instant "arrival" trigger, bypassing the need for GPS entirely. This method is incredibly fast but requires your phone to have Wi-Fi enabled and your router to support integration with your smart home hub.
3. Bluetooth Beacons and Ultra-Wideband (UWB)
For indoor micro-geofencing (room-level automation), Bluetooth Low Energy (BLE) beacons and Ultra-Wideband (UWB) are the gold standards. UWB, the technology powering Apple AirTags and modern digital car keys, offers spatial awareness down to the centimeter. While still emerging in mainstream smart home hubs, UWB promises a future where your home knows not just that you are inside, but exactly which room you are occupying, allowing for hyper-localized lighting and audio automation.
Essential Hardware and Ecosystem Compatibility
Implementing geofencing requires a compatible ecosystem and a reliable hub to process the triggers when your phone is miles away. Here is a breakdown of the primary platforms and the hardware required to make location triggers work seamlessly.
- Apple HomeKit: Requires a home hub (Apple TV 4K or HomePod mini, approx. $99-$129). HomeKit's geofencing is highly secure and battery-efficient, relying on Apple's native location services. However, the geofence radius is fixed at roughly 100 meters and cannot be manually adjusted.
- Google Home: Requires a Nest Hub or Nest Speaker. Google's location tracking is robust, leveraging Android's highly optimized location APIs. It supports multi-user households natively, ensuring the automation only triggers when the *last* person leaves.
- Samsung SmartThings: Requires a SmartThings Station or Hub (approx. $59-$99). SmartThings offers the most granular control over geofencing, allowing custom radius sizes and complex multi-presence logic via the SmartThings Routine engine.
- Amazon Alexa: Requires an Echo device. Alexa supports location-based routines via the Alexa app, though it is generally considered slightly less reliable for multi-user "last person to leave" logic compared to HomeKit or SmartThings.
For the endpoints (the devices reacting to the geofence), you will need compatible smart hardware. Popular choices include the Ecobee SmartThermostat Premium ($249) for climate control, the Philips Hue Bridge ($59) paired with Hue bulbs for lighting, and the Meross Smart Garage Door Opener ($45) for secure access.
Top 5 Practical Geofencing Routines to Implement Today
To move beyond basic novelty, you must design routines that solve real-world problems. Here are five highly actionable, location-based automations you can configure today.
1. The "Away" Security and Energy Protocol
Trigger: When the last registered user leaves the 150m geofence.
Actions: Set thermostat to Eco mode (e.g., 65°F in winter, 80°F in summer). Turn off all interior smart lights and smart plugs connected to standby electronics. Arm the smart security system (e.g., Ring Alarm or SimpliSafe) and lock all smart deadbolts (e.g., Yale Assure or Schlage Encode).
2. Climate Pre-Conditioning
Trigger: When any registered user enters a 5-mile radius (using IFTTT or SmartThings custom logic).
Actions: Adjust the HVAC system to the "Home" comfort setpoint. According to the U.S. Department of Energy, you can save as much as 10% a year on heating and cooling by simply adjusting your thermostat 7°-10°F when away. Geofencing ensures you never waste energy cooling an empty house, yet you always return to a comfortable environment.
3. Exterior Lighting Welcome Sequence
Trigger: When a user crosses the 100m boundary AND the local weather API reports "sunset" has passed.
Actions: Turn on porch lights, pathway lighting, and the smart garage light to 100% brightness. This conditional logic prevents your exterior lights from turning on if you arrive home at 2:00 PM in broad daylight.
4. The Garage Door Auto-Close Safety Net
Trigger: When the last user leaves the geofence AND the garage door tilt sensor reads "Open".
Actions: Send a critical push notification to the homeowner's phone. If the door is not closed manually within 5 minutes, trigger the smart garage motor to close automatically. This prevents the catastrophic security risk of leaving your home wide open while on vacation.
5. Pet Care and Environmental Monitoring
Trigger: When the last user leaves the geofence.
Actions: Activate the smart pet feeder schedule, turn on the living room pet camera (e.g., Wyze Cam v3), and disable the robot vacuum (to prevent it from startling the pets). When the first user returns, the vacuum is scheduled to begin its cleaning cycle.
Comparing Smart Home Ecosystems for Location Triggers
Not all platforms handle location data equally. Below is a comparison of how the major ecosystems manage geofencing parameters.
| Ecosystem | Geofence Radius | Multi-User Support | Battery Impact | Hub Requirement |
|---|---|---|---|---|
| Apple HomeKit | Fixed (~100m) | Excellent (Native) | Very Low | HomePod / Apple TV |
| Google Home | Fixed (~150m) | Good (Household) | Low | Nest Hub / Speaker |
| Amazon Alexa | Fixed (~150m) | Moderate | Low-Medium | Echo Device |
| SmartThings | Customizable | Advanced Logic | Medium | ST Hub / Station |
Energy Savings: Timers vs. Location-Based Automation
While scheduling your devices is a good first step, geofencing eliminates the "empty house" waste that occurs when your schedule changes unexpectedly. The chart below illustrates the estimated energy savings comparison between rigid time-based scheduling and dynamic geofencing across various home systems.
Estimated Energy Savings: Timers vs. Geofencing
As demonstrated, HVAC systems see the most dramatic improvement. Smart thermostats that utilize geofencing, particularly those certified by ENERGY STAR, dynamically adapt to your lifestyle, ensuring peak efficiency without requiring manual intervention.
Overcoming Common Geofencing Pitfalls
Despite its benefits, geofencing can be frustrating if not configured correctly. Here are the most common issues and how to solve them.
The "Spouse Left Behind" Problem
The most notorious geofencing failure occurs when you leave the house, triggering the "Away" security protocol, while your partner is still sleeping on the couch. To fix this, you must configure your automations based on presence state rather than departure events. In Apple HomeKit, this means using the condition: "When the Last Person Leaves." In SmartThings, you can create a virtual presence sensor that only switches to "Away" when all individual phone sensors register as "Not Present."
GPS Drift and False Triggers
If you live near the edge of your geofence radius, GPS drift can cause your phone to rapidly enter and exit the zone, causing your lights to flicker on and off. The solution is to implement a "time delay" or "hysteresis" in your automation logic. Set the rule to trigger only if your phone remains outside the zone for 5 continuous minutes. Alternatively, shrink the geofence radius and rely on Wi-Fi connection for the final "arrival" trigger.
Battery Drain Concerns
Constant GPS polling will destroy your smartphone's battery life. To mitigate this, ensure your smart home app is granted "While Using" or optimized background location permissions rather than "Always On" high-precision GPS. Modern operating systems use low-power cell-tower triangulation and Wi-Fi scanning to detect geofence crossings without keeping the power-hungry GPS chip active.
Privacy and Security Considerations
Handing over your real-time location data to cloud servers requires trust. When configuring geofencing, you are essentially allowing a tech company to track your movements to automate your home. According to the Cybersecurity and Infrastructure Security Agency (CISA), IoT devices and their companion apps can be vulnerable to data interception if not properly secured.
Security Best Practice: Always enable Two-Factor Authentication (2FA) on your smart home ecosystem accounts. Ensure your home Wi-Fi network uses WPA3 encryption, and isolate your IoT devices on a separate guest VLAN to prevent local network spoofing of Wi-Fi presence triggers.
For users highly concerned about cloud privacy, local-first ecosystems like Home Assistant offer a compelling alternative. By running a local server (such as a Raspberry Pi or Intel NUC), you can process GPS data and router MAC addresses entirely within your home network, ensuring your location data never touches an external corporate server.
The Future: Matter and Ultra-Wideband (UWB)
The future of location-based automation lies in the convergence of the Matter protocol and Ultra-Wideband (UWB) technology. Matter is unifying how devices communicate, but the real game-changer for geofencing is UWB. Currently, outdoor geofencing operates on a macro level (a 100-meter circle). UWB will enable micro-geofencing, allowing your home to understand directional movement and precise indoor positioning.
Imagine walking toward your front door, and the lock disengages only when you are exactly two feet away, rather than when you pull into the driveway. Or, the music follows you from the living room to the kitchen based on your exact physical coordinates. As UWB chips become standard in smartphones and smart home border routers, the clumsy, radius-based geofences of today will evolve into seamless, invisible, and hyper-accurate spatial awareness systems, fulfilling the true promise of the automated smart home.


